OAS Secretary General meets with the President of Nicaragua

The Secretary General of the Organization of American States (OAS), José Miguel Insulza, met Saturday evening in Managua with the President of Nicaragua, Daniel Ortega, to discuss the situation facing his Government and that of Costa Rica in the border zone of the San Juan River. President Ortega, together with Foreign Minister Samuel Santos and high military officials, presented the head of the OAS with a detailed report on his Government’s point of view of the situation in the border zone between both Central American nations.

The Secretary General was in Costa Rica earlier in the day, where he met with President Laura Chinchilla. Next Tuesday Secretary General Insulza will present a report to the Permanent Council on the possibility of establishing dialogue between Nicaragua and Costa Rica in order to search for a peaceful solution to the situation.
